2024-04-06 - From the Toronto Star (April 13, 1935): "The first pipe organ ever played in the west-of-Toronto municipalities this side of Port Credit will be dedicated in Century United Church, West Toronto, to-morrow. In the evening there will be a service of praise conducted by Rev. Dr. A. MacMillan and on Monday evening a special recital and concert, when Dr. Healey Willan will be organ soloist, and Miss Jean McLachlan, contralto. The organ, built in Toronto, has 627 pipes, with two manuals, stop key console and electric action. As organs go for size in Toronto, this is not a large one, but it is doubtful if any great organ was ever dedicated in this city with quite so much joy in the music and in the occasion as this two manual organ in Toronto." -Andrew Henderson
